If they go that long it should be a full set price for sure.You need to raise 
your full set price. I can do a fullset quicker then a refill at 6 or 7 
weeks. You could have a price for fullsets on naked nails and another 
price that 
is higher if they go longer then 4 weeks.

Ok gals

I'm tired of clients who come every 6/7 weeks with at least 3 breaks
and expect to pay my reg fill price.
how do you handle this?

I am not expensive to begin with my 2 week fill is 22 and a 3 week
fill is 25. I have always done free repairs when you come every two
weeks ( and rarely have to do any).

If I go by my price list her fill will be 25 and each repair 2 bucks
so if she has 3 repairs that is 31 and my full Sets are 30.

need advice if you have any

I am posting a new price list this week for next year. and will be
adhering to it strickly.
